Product description
This recall involves portable lithium polymer battery packs with model number T10400 that are used to charge USB-enabled smartphones, tablets and other USB-powered devices. The batteries are black or gray hand-held devices, 4 inches x 2.75 inches x 0.75 inches, with two USB outputs and four blue LED lights. PNY is laser-printed along the bottom on the front of the battery.
Reason for recall
Batteries can overheat and vent flames, posing fire and burn hazards.
Remedy, what to do
Consumers should immediately stop using the recalled batteries and contact PNY for a free replacement rechargeable battery.
